PALMER: This season was meant to be an audition for a Red Bull return, but is Ricciardo now under pressure at RB?


Four races into the year and it hasn’t been the start of the season Daniel Ricciardo hoped for, or indeed the season the Red Bull bosses had expected from the Aussie.
It wasn’t a light decision for them to replace Nyck de Vries halfway through 2023, but their intention was to find a viable option to replace Sergio Perez at Red Bull if the Mexican driver were to have a dip in form. Signing Ricciardo was designed to keep Perez on his toes.
